These design principles describes which of the six pillars of Architected Framework
- Implement a strong identify foundation - centralize privilege mgmt and reduce (or even eliminate) reliance on long-term credentials. Principle of leave privilege - IAM
- enable traceability - integrate logs and metrics with systems to automatically respond and take action
- apply security at all layers - like edge network, VPC, subnet, load balancer, every instance, operating system, and application
- automate security best practices
- protect data in transit and at rest - encryption, tokenization, and access control
- Keep people away from data - reduce or eliminate the need for direct access or manual processing of data
- Prepare for security events - run incident response simulations and use tools with automation to increase your speed for detection, investigation, and recovery

These design principles describes which of the six pillars of Architected Framework
- Test recovery procedures - use automation to stimulate different failures or to recreate scenarios that led to failures before
- automatically recover from failure - anticipate and remediate failures before they occur
- scale horizontally to increase aggregate system availability - distribute requests across multiple, smaller resources to ensure that they don’t share a common point of failure
- stop guessing capacity - maintain the optimal level to satisfy demand without over or under provisioning - use auto scaling
manage change in automation - use automation to make changes to infrastructure

These design principles describes which of the six pillars of Architected Framework
- understand your impact - establish performance indicators, evaluate improvements
- establish sustainability goals - set long-term goals for each workload, model return on investment (ROI)
- anticipate and adopt new, more efficient hardware and software offerings - and design for flexibility to adopt new technologies over time
- user managed services - shared services reduce the amount of infrastructure; managed services help automate sustainability best practices as moving infrequent accessed data to cold storage and adjusting compute capacity
- reduce the downstream impact of your cloud workloads - reduce the amount of energy or resources required to use your services and reduce the need for your customers to upgrade their devices
